7861160445309135570927616

Perfect Square

7861160445309135570927616 is a perfect square (2803776104704 × 2803776104704)

Quick Response (QR) Code

What is a QR code?

Data: 7861160445309135570927616

EC Level:

Cubed

485802763296237089433354075583089333903854729596182449619497867068252880896

Binary

11010000000101010100101110010010101010010111001001001101110100100010000000000000000